Depression is a serious problem. Serious problems often need a complex solution. In her description of novel approaches to treating depression, Dr Radenković is summarising her results from the beginning of her scientific endeavour. As an engineer of electronics with a strong background in theoretical physics, biophysicist and neuroscientist, she aims at filling in the gap between disciplines needed to bring the innovation in the treatment of depression. Starting from the history of electrical and magnetic stimulation important for this field, she is combining the knowledge from biophysics and electromagnetic to explain how both modalities of stimulation can affect our neural tissue. Reviewing the most essential concepts in physiological complexity, she illustrates all the relevant research in different attempts to understand how we can detect the very subtle changes characteristic for a disorder. Those can be recognised from several electrical signals recorded from the body (electrophysiological signals). Fractal and nonlinear measures are in use for several decades, but are still not widely utilized in clinical practice due to deeply rooted obsolete mathematical models originated from the 19th century. Connecting the powerful models from machine learning (data mining) with measures of complexity and irregularity, Dr Radenković demonstrates how their synergy can bring innovative solutions in psychiatry. She tackles crucial questions like "Should scientific research in psychiatry go online?" One of the central questions she is trying to answer is why two modalities of electromagnetic stimulation-rTMS and tDCS- are effective in treatments of depression. A combination of fractal and nonlinear analysis and a well-performed machine learning can become a useful addition to present practice: decision support solution. We can consider it a test which is accessible, easy to use and cost-effective in comparison to many other methodologies tested in contemporary scientific literature. The question is, how long it takes that something scientifically proven translates to clinical practice. Remember how long it took for all doctors to start washing their hands. We can only hope this translation would be faster. Many people need that badly.

Major depressive disorder (MDD) is a serious, debilitating, life-shortening illness that affects many persons of all ages and backgrounds. The lifetime risk for MDD is 7-12% for men and 20-25% for women (Kessler et al., 2003). MDD is a disabling disorder that costs the U.S. over $200 billion per year in direct and indirect costs (Greenberg et al., 2015), and is the leading cause of disability worldwide (WHO, 2018). Depression also has detrimental effects on all aspects of social functioning (e.g., self-care, social role, and family life, including household, marital, kinship, and parental roles). While there have been several treatments that are efficacious, many individuals suffering from depression experience life-long challenges due to the chronic and episodic nature of the disease. Identifying strategies to find the right treatments for the right patients is critical. Ongoing research has explored the importance of examining physiologic biomarkers, as well as clinical characteristics to gain a better understanding of subtypes of depression, which will lead to improved treatments and better outcomes. This book provides an introduction to the etiology and pathophysiology of depression, common comorbidities and differential diagnoses, pharmacotherapy strategies, psychotherapeutic and neuromodulation interventions, novel and non-traditional treatment strategies, and considerations in special populations.

The use of behavioral and cognitive techniques for treating depression has yielded exciting results. Research studies throughout the world have found that Cognitive Behaviour Therapy (CBT) is as effective in the short term as anti-depressant drugs and has longer-lasting effects than medication.The Psychological Treatment of Depressiondescribes the wide range of cognitive behavioral techniques in great detail, enabling practitioners new to CBT to feel confident using them and those already using CBT to update their skills. Since the publication of the first edition in 1984, which sold nearly 20,000 copies, extensive research has continued to be conducted on the outcome of cognitive therapy. In this second edition, the author discusses these recent advances and theories, and provides details of new techniques to use in an in-patient setting. He has also added an introductory chapter for readers who may be less familiar with issues relating to depression. Basic and clear, the textcontains explicit case studies, sample dialogues, checklists, and other helpful aids. The book is a highly effective working manual--a field guide for all mental health practitioners in any discipline who want to incorporate the successful methods of CBT into their work with depressed patients.
